On the Origin of Irreconciliable Species

                                                                         

Fundamentally,

America is suffering from a contagion of Christian conservatism,

Evangelicism of a perniciously obtuse persuasion.

 

Statistics tell us that, over the past two decades,

The percentage of the population that believes in Darwinism

Has actually diminished, from forty-five to forty —

 

A rather precipitous decline

Away from heuristic, reifiable confirmation of evolution,

To a belief that every word of the Bible is true,

 

That the estimation of Creation, based on the Book of Genesis,

As having occurred a mere six thousand years ago

(With the Garden of Eden accommodating prehistoric dinosaurs,

 

Despite the fact that those massive creatures roamed the globe

Some 450 million years back),

Squares perfectly with centuries of scientific thinking.

 

Why this nation of Nobel, Pulitzer, and MacArthur winners

Can't reconcile biology and religion,

See the disciplines as mutually compatible rather than exclusive

 

(The former studying the physical properties of organisms,

To explain how they develop over time,

The latter devoted to parsing the Word, for the meaning of life),

 

Is obvious enough to me and others who praise reason,

Put our faith in proofs based on critical observation

And replication by multiple sources, not in faith alone.

 

Tonight, I hear a flurry of pterodactyl wings stirring the air,

A thunder of tyrannosaurs shuddering the earth...

And William Jennings Bryan preaching Jesus, to the monkeys.
